Output 587938123a7ebd2b70be683652e5e42875277a0571ef73371e68af44ed20c24a:0

value
109437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7178c409f2629b2736fed84ee2e00a49eb568b02 OP_EQUAL
address
3C2zxB38o2xtutgXh3bbJgJtZKRhbyW4Xb
transaction
587938123a7ebd2b70be683652e5e42875277a0571ef73371e68af44ed20c24a
spent
true